Bdenza Os Oral Solution contains enzalutamide, used in the treatment of metastatic castration-resistant prostate cancer (mCRPC) whose disease has progressed on or after Docetaxel therapy. It works by blocking the effects of hormones, resulting in cancer cell death. The dose and duration of this treatment is decided by the doctor.
Visit a doctor or the nearest hospital immediately, in case of an overdose.
In case of a missed dose, take next dose at scheduled time. Do not take more doses than recommended.
Bdenza Os Oral Solution acts by inhibiting the function of androgens (hormones like testosterone). Enzalutamide inhibits the growth and division of prostate cancer cells by inhibiting androgens.
Bdenza Os Oral Solution should be strictly avoided during pregnancy.
Bdenza Os Oral Solution should be strictly avoided during breastfeeding.
Enzalutamide may lead to psychiatric and neurological symptoms like seizures, confusion, lethargy, visual disturbances. Hence caution is advised before driving.
Interaction of Enzalutamide and alcohol is not known. Consult a doctor before using alcohol with Enzamide.

Patients with heart disease should use Enzalutamide with caution to avoid risk of abnormal heart beats Enzalutamide can increase the risk of developing other types of cancers
Store Bdenza Os Oral Solution at room temperature (20-25°C). Store in a dry place. Keep out of reach of children. Protect from light. Do not use the product after expiry date. Do not throw medicine in wastewater or household waste.
Males with female partners should use a condom or any effective contraception during treatment, and for 3 months after the last dose of Enzamide has been taken.
It is best to discuss with your physician about any possible interactions of Enzalutamide and herbal medicines before using both together.
No habit forming tendencies have been reported with Enzalutamide.
